Andreas Holck Høeg-Petersen is a PhD fellow at the Department of Computer Science, Aalborg University, specializing in Reinforcement Learning (RL), Explainable AI (XAI), and Cyber-Physical Systems. His research focuses on integrating formal verification techniques with RL to enhance transparency and safety in autonomous systems.
- Fields of Interest: Reinforcement Learning, Explainable AI, Formal Verification, Autonomous Driving, Cyber-Physical Systems, Machine Learning.

Research Trends: Andreas works on bridging formal methods with AI, particularly in applications like autonomous vehicles and environmental systems (e.g., reducing combined sewer overflows). His work emphasizes causality enforcement and model-predictive control in RL frameworks.
Collaborations: He collaborates with researchers across Denmark and internationally, including supervisors Kim G. Larsen, Amir Ploeger, and Andrzej Wasowski, contributing to interdisciplinary projects in AI, formal verification, and environmental engineering.
